Slaughterhouse - Five by Kurt Vonnegut
Category: Classic Fiction
Billy Pilgrim survives capture by the Gemans in World War II, the Dresden bombings, and the struggle for financial success only to be kidnapped in a flying saucer and taken to the planet Tralfamadore.

Slaughterhouse Five (Vintage Classics) by Kurt Vonnegut
Category: Fiction
Centring on the infamous fire-bombing of Dresden in the Second World War, Billy Pilgrim's odyssey through time reflects the journey of our own fractured lives as we search for meaning in what we are afraid to know.

Vonnegut Omnibus: "Welcome to the Monkey House", "Palm Sunday" by Kurt Vonnegut
Category: Fiction
An anthology of writings by Kurt Vonnegut. "Welcome to the Monkeyhouse" brings together some of his shorter essays and stories, and "Palm Sunday" consists of speeches, letters, fiction, articles and autobiography.
